Why Previewing Your Signature Matters

Before applying a signature across your inbox (or your entire organization), previewing helps you:

  • Catch formatting issues early
  • Ensure logos and images display correctly
  • Confirm links, disclaimers, and contact details
  • See how the signature looks across devices and layouts

A quick preview can prevent inconsistencies and ensure every email reflects your brand correctly.

How to Preview a Signature in Signature Manager

Signature Manager makes it easy to see exactly how your signature will look before it goes live.

To preview your signature:

  1. Open Signature Manager
  2. Select the signature you want to review
  3. Click Preview
  4. Review the layout, spacing, images, and links

You’ll see a real-time preview that closely matches how the signature will appear in Gmail, so there are no surprises when it’s applied.

How to Apply Your Signature to Gmail

Once your signature looks right, applying it is quick and seamless.

To apply your signature:

  1. Choose the signature you want to use
  2. Assign it to your Gmail account (or users, if you’re an admin)
  3. Save and apply the changes

Signature Manager handles the sync automatically, ensuring your signature appears in Gmail without manual copying or formatting issues.


Applying Signatures Across Teams or Departments

For organizations, Signature Manager allows admins to:

  • Apply signatures to specific users or groups
  • Standardize branding across departments
  • Roll out updates instantly, no user action required

This means marketing, HR, sales, and support teams can all maintain consistent branding while still using role-specific details.


Best Practices Before Applying a Signature

Before finalizing your signature, take a moment to:

  • Double-check phone numbers and email links
  • Test links and social icons
  • Confirm disclaimer text is up to date
  • Preview on desktop and mobile views

These small checks ensure your signature looks polished and professional everywhere it appears.
